You cannot edit text once it has been deflated to a raster layer. I'm not aware of any way PSP7 can create text similar to the muppets movie title. You can create text with an outline similar to what you show, but I don't know how you could modify the 'M' or positions of the other letters.
My guess would be the logotype was created in a vector application or hand lettered using a brush and/or pen and ink.
The first attachment shows psp7 text with a stroke (outline). The second attachment has your attached image as reference and also shows a quick attempt to recreate the text within Xara Designer Pro 7 which is a vector application.
